Item 8.01 Other Events.
On March 2, 2006, Samco Partners, an entity alleging to be a shareholder of Artesyn Technologies, Inc. (“Artesyn”), filed a purported class action complaint (the “Complaint”) in the Circuit Court of the Fifteenth Judicial Circuit in and for Palm Beach County, Florida against Artesyn, substantially all of our directors and Emerson Electric Co. (“Emerson”). The Complaint alleges that our directors breached their fiduciary duties in connection with the approval of the proposed merger, previously announced by Artesyn on our Current Report on Form 8-K as fil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“SEC”) on February 2, 2006 and detailed in our Preliminary Proxy Statement as filed with the SEC on February 23, 2006 (the “Preliminary Proxy Statement”), pursuant to which Artesyn will be acquired by Emerson (the “Merger”). The Complaint also alleges that the defendants did not fully and fairly disclose certain material information with respect to the approval of the Merger in the Preliminary Proxy Statement and that Emerson aided and abetted the directors in their alleged breaches of fiduciary duty.
The Complaint seeks injunctive relief against the consummation of the Merger or, alternatively, to rescind it. It also seeks an award of damages for the alleged wrongs asserted in the Complaint. The lawsuit is in its preliminary stages. Artesyn believes that the lawsuit is without merit and intends to defend it vigorously.
